SHILOH, Tennessee - Shiloh National Military Park invites the public to participate in a special ranger-led hike on Saturday, September 20, 2025, titled "McCook Takes the Field." This five-and-a-half-mile hike will trace the movements of the Army of the Ohio's 2nd Division, commanded by Brigadier General Alexander McCook-one of the famed "Fighting McCook's" of the Civil War.
Participants will follow the division's advance from their arrival at Pittsburg Landing on the morning of April 7, 1862, through the climactic fighting near Shiloh Church that afternoon. Along the way, the program will highlight the soldiers' baptism by fire, the intensity of the Confederate defense, and the desperate counterattacks that unfolded during this pivotal phase of the Battle of Shiloh.
